| """Git helper functions for the release tool.""" |
| |
| import subprocess |
| |
| from dev.release.shell import run_cmd |
| |
| |
| class Git: |
| """Git helper class for the release tool. |
| |
| Operates on a specific git repository path. |
| """ |
| |
| def __init__(self, repo: str): |
| """Initializes the Git helper. |
| |
| Args: |
| repo: The path to the git repository. |
| """ |
| self._repo = repo |
| |
| def _run_git( |
| self, *args: str, check: bool = True, capture_output: bool = True |
| ) -> str | None: |
| """Runs a git command in the repository directory. |
| |
| Args: |
| *args: Arguments passed to the git command. |
| check: If True, raises CalledProcessError on failure. |
| capture_output: If True, captures and returns stdout. |
| |
| Returns: |
| The stdout of the command, stripped, or None if capture_output is |
| False. |
| """ |
| return run_cmd( |
| "git", |
| *args, |
| check=check, |
| capture_output=capture_output, |
| cwd=self._repo, |
| ) |
| |
| def get_tags(self) -> list[str]: |
| """Returns a list of all git tags in the repository. |
| |
| Returns: |
| A list of tag names (strings). |
| """ |
| output = self._run_git("tag") |
| return output.splitlines() if output else [] |
| |
| def checkout( |
| self, |
| ref: str, |
| create_branch: bool = False, |
| track_remote: str | None = None, |
| ) -> None: |
| """Checks out a git reference (tag, branch, or commit). |
| |
| Args: |
| ref: The git reference (tag, branch, or commit) to checkout. |
| create_branch: If True, creates the branch before checking it out. |
| track_remote: If specified, checks out the branch tracking this |
| remote's corresponding branch. |
| """ |
| cmd = ["checkout"] |
| if create_branch: |
| cmd.append("-b") |
| |
| should_reset_hard = False |
| if track_remote: |
| if self.branch_exists(ref): |
| cmd.append(ref) |
| should_reset_hard = True |
| else: |
| cmd.extend(["--track", f"{track_remote}/{ref}"]) |
| else: |
| cmd.append(ref) |
| self._run_git(*cmd, capture_output=False) |
| |
| if should_reset_hard: |
| self.reset_hard(reset_to=f"{track_remote}/{ref}") |
| |
| def add(self, *files: str) -> None: |
| """Stages files for commit. |
| |
| Args: |
| *files: Paths to files to stage. |
| """ |
| self._run_git("add", *files, capture_output=False) |
| |
| def add_modified_and_deleted(self) -> None: |
| """Stages all modified and deleted tracked files.""" |
| self._run_git("add", "--update", capture_output=False) |
| |
| def commit(self, message: str, amend: bool = False, no_edit: bool = False) -> None: |
| """Commits staged changes, optionally amending the previous commit. |
| |
| Args: |
| message: The commit message. |
| amend: If True, amends the previous commit. |
| no_edit: If True, uses the existing commit message without editing. |
| """ |
| cmd = ["commit"] |
| if amend: |
| cmd.append("--amend") |
| if no_edit: |
| cmd.append("--no-edit") |
| if message: |
| cmd.extend(["-m", message]) |
| self._run_git(*cmd, capture_output=False) |
| |
| def push( |
| self, |
| remote: str, |
| ref: str, |
| set_upstream: bool = False, |
| force: bool = False, |
| ) -> None: |
| """Pushes a reference to a remote repository. |
| |
| Args: |
| remote: The remote repository name (e.g., 'origin'). |
| ref: The reference to push (e.g., a branch name). |
| set_upstream: If True, sets the upstream tracking branch. |
| force: If True, force pushes the changes. |
| """ |
| cmd = ["push"] |
| if set_upstream: |
| cmd.append("--set-upstream") |
| if force: |
| cmd.append("--force") |
| cmd.extend([remote, ref]) |
| self._run_git(*cmd, capture_output=False) |
| |
| def fetch( |
| self, |
| remote: str = "origin", |
| refspec: str | None = None, |
| tags: bool = False, |
| force: bool = False, |
| ) -> None: |
| """Fetches updates from a remote repository. |
| |
| Args: |
| remote: The remote repository name. Defaults to 'origin'. |
| refspec: The refspec to fetch. |
| tags: If True, fetches all tags. |
| force: If True, force fetches updates. |
| """ |
| cmd = ["fetch", remote] |
| if refspec: |
| cmd.append(refspec) |
| if tags: |
| cmd.append("--tags") |
| if force: |
| cmd.append("--force") |
| self._run_git(*cmd, capture_output=False) |
| |
| def merge(self, commit_ref: str, ff_only: bool = True) -> None: |
| """Merges a commit into the current branch. |
| |
| Args: |
| commit_ref: The commit reference to merge. |
| ff_only: If True, only allows fast-forward merges. |
| """ |
| cmd = ["merge", commit_ref] |
| if ff_only: |
| cmd.append("--ff-only") |
| self._run_git(*cmd, capture_output=False) |
| |
| def tag(self, tag_name: str, commit_ref: str) -> None: |
| """Creates a local tag pointing to a specific commit. |
| |
| Args: |
| tag_name: The name of the tag to create. |
| commit_ref: The commit reference the tag should point to. |
| """ |
| self._run_git("tag", tag_name, commit_ref, capture_output=False) |
| |
| def cherry_pick(self, sha: str) -> None: |
| """Cherry-picks a commit. |
| |
| Args: |
| sha: The commit SHA to cherry-pick. |
| """ |
| self._run_git("cherry-pick", "-x", sha, capture_output=False) |
| |
| def cherry_pick_abort(self) -> None: |
| """Aborts an in-progress cherry-pick operation.""" |
| self._run_git("cherry-pick", "--abort", capture_output=False) |
| |
| def reset_hard(self, *, reset_to: str = "HEAD") -> None: |
| """Resets the index and working tree to a specific reference. |
| |
| Args: |
| reset_to: The git reference to reset to. Defaults to 'HEAD'. |
| """ |
| self._run_git("reset", "--hard", reset_to, capture_output=False) |
| |
| def status(self) -> str: |
| """Returns the output of git status --porcelain. |
| |
| Returns: |
| The porcelain status output. |
| """ |
| output = self._run_git("status", "--porcelain") |
| return output if output else "" |
| |
| def get_commit_sha(self, ref: str = "HEAD", short: bool = False) -> str: |
| """Returns the commit SHA of a given reference. |
| |
| Args: |
| ref: The git reference. Defaults to 'HEAD'. |
| short: If True, returns a short SHA. |
| |
| Returns: |
| The commit SHA. |
| """ |
| cmd = ["rev-parse"] |
| if short: |
| cmd.append("--short") |
| cmd.append(ref) |
| output = self._run_git(*cmd) |
| return output if output else "" |
| |
| def get_commit_message(self, ref: str = "HEAD") -> str: |
| """Returns the commit message of a given reference. |
| |
| Args: |
| ref: The git reference. Defaults to 'HEAD'. |
| |
| Returns: |
| The commit message. |
| """ |
| output = self._run_git("log", "-1", "--format=%B", ref) |
| return output if output else "" |
| |
| def branch_exists(self, branch_name: str) -> bool: |
| """Returns True if a local branch exists. |
| |
| Args: |
| branch_name: The name of the branch to check. |
| |
| Returns: |
| True if the branch exists, False otherwise. |
| """ |
| try: |
| self._run_git("show-ref", "--verify", f"refs/heads/{branch_name}") |
| return True |
| except subprocess.CalledProcessError: |
| return False |
| |
| def tag_exists(self, tag_name: str) -> bool: |
| """Returns True if a local tag exists. |
| |
| Args: |
| tag_name: The name of the tag to check. |
| |
| Returns: |
| True if the tag exists, False otherwise. |
| """ |
| try: |
| self._run_git("show-ref", "--verify", f"refs/tags/{tag_name}") |
| return True |
| except subprocess.CalledProcessError: |
| return False |
| |
| def sort_commits_chronologically(self, shas: list[str]) -> list[str]: |
| """Sorts a list of commit SHAs chronologically (oldest first). |
| |
| Args: |
| shas: A list of commit SHAs to sort. |
| |
| Returns: |
| The sorted list of commit SHAs. |
| """ |
| output = self._run_git("log", "--no-walk", "--reverse", "--format=%H", *shas) |
| return output.splitlines() if output else [] |
| |
| def get_current_branch(self) -> str: |
| """Returns the current git branch name. |
| |
| Returns: |
| The current branch name. |
| """ |
| output = self._run_git("rev-parse", "--abbrev-ref", "HEAD") |
| return output if output else "" |
| |
| def remote_branch_exists(self, remote: str, branch_name: str) -> bool: |
| """Returns True if a remote branch exists. |
| |
| Args: |
| remote: The name of the remote. |
| branch_name: The name of the branch. |
| |
| Returns: |
| True if the remote branch exists, False otherwise. |
| """ |
| try: |
| self._run_git( |
| "show-ref", |
| "--verify", |
| f"refs/remotes/{remote}/{branch_name}", |
| ) |
| return True |
| except subprocess.CalledProcessError: |
| return False |
| |
| def is_ancestor(self, ancestor: str, descendant: str) -> bool: |
| """Returns True if ancestor is an ancestor of descendant. |
| |
| Args: |
| ancestor: The commit reference that might be an ancestor. |
| descendant: The commit reference that might be a descendant. |
| |
| Returns: |
| True if ancestor is an ancestor of descendant, False otherwise. |
| """ |
| try: |
| self._run_git("merge-base", "--is-ancestor", ancestor, descendant) |
| return True |
| except subprocess.CalledProcessError: |
| return False |
| |
| def get_remote_tags(self, remote: str) -> list[str]: |
| """Returns a list of tags present on the specified remote repository. |
| |
| Args: |
| remote: The name of the git remote to query (e.g., 'origin', |
| 'upstream'). |
| |
| Returns: |
| A list of tag names (strings) found on the remote, excluding peeled |
| tags. |
| """ |
| output = self._run_git("ls-remote", "--tags", remote) |
| tags = [] |
| if not output: |
| return tags |
| for line in output.splitlines(): |
| if not line: |
| continue |
| parts = line.split() |
| if len(parts) < 2: |
| continue |
| ref = parts[1] |
| if ref.startswith("refs/tags/"): |
| tag = ref[len("refs/tags/") :] |
| # Skip peeled tags (e.g. tag^{}) to avoid |
| # duplicate tag names in the output. |
| if not tag.endswith("^{}"): |
| tags.append(tag) |
| return tags |
| |
| def get_modified_files(self, ref: str) -> list[str]: |
| """Returns a list of files modified in a given reference. |
| |
| Args: |
| ref: The git reference. |
| |
| Returns: |
| A list of file paths. |
| """ |
| output = self._run_git("show", "--name-only", "--format=", ref) |
| return [line for line in output.splitlines() if line.strip()] if output else [] |
| |
| def diff(self) -> str: |
| """Returns the diff of unstaged changes. |
| |
| Returns: |
| The diff output as a string. |
| """ |
| output = self._run_git("diff") |
| return output if output else "" |
| |
| def apply(self, patch_file: str) -> None: |
| """Applies a patch file. |
| |
| Args: |
| patch_file: The path to the patch file. |
| """ |
| self._run_git("apply", patch_file, capture_output=False) |
| |
| def apply_check(self, patch_file: str) -> bool: |
| """Verifies if a patch can be applied cleanly. |
| |
| Args: |
| patch_file: The path to the patch file. |
| |
| Returns: |
| True if the patch can be applied cleanly, False otherwise. |
| """ |
| try: |
| self._run_git("apply", "--check", patch_file, capture_output=False) |
| return True |
| except subprocess.CalledProcessError: |
| return False |
| |
| def get_remote_branches(self, remote: str = "origin") -> list[str]: |
| """Returns a list of remote branches. |
| |
| Args: |
| remote: The name of the remote. |
| |
| Returns: |
| A list of branch names (without the remote prefix). |
| """ |
| output = self._run_git("branch", "-r") |
| branches = [] |
| if not output: |
| return branches |
| for line in output.splitlines(): |
| line = line.strip() |
| if "->" in line: |
| continue |
| parts = line.split("/") |
| if len(parts) >= 2 and parts[0] == remote: |
| branches.append("/".join(parts[1:])) |
| return branches |
